WU64 LEF is a 2014 Iveco Daily in White with a 2,287c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 2014 Iveco Daily models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.4% with a typical mileage of 108,452 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Iveco Daily f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 54,319 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WU64 LEF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Iveco Daily typ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 12 years old, this Iveco Daily is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
